Suzuki V Strom 650 XT STD BS6 Overview
Price: The ex-showroom price of V Strom 650 XT 2020-2024 STD BS6 was ₹ 8.85 Lakh and the on road price was .
Mileage: This variant claimed an ARAI Mileage of 25.2 kmpl.
Performance: It was powered by a 645 cc engine. The 4-stroke& liquid-cooled& DOHC& 90 V-twin puts out a power of 69.7 bhp @ 8800 rpm and generates a torque of 62 Nm @ 6300 rpm.
Specs & Features: V Strom 650 XT 2020-2024 STD BS6 comes with 1 Low Battery Indicator, 1 Pillion Footrest, Mode 1& Mode 2 and Off Riding Modes, Semi-Digital Console Type and Electric Start Start Type.
